Output 88fcab05e8a524134c56e885167c5112523162328d2bf60ce21089325589dbd0:63

value
2496850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5586c46c01c6f968760c45c8d2f2bfc0ab6fbc79 OP_EQUAL
address
39VEoeHRXvQKf5yUY6zA6B8Gnf4zBzyYhf
transaction
88fcab05e8a524134c56e885167c5112523162328d2bf60ce21089325589dbd0
spent
true